geez, ok so I'm shopping for a new amp. What am I looking for concerning channels and wattage if I'm just running speakers? Is the cd player ok for that?
 

Gold Member
Username: Carguy

Post Number: 1606
Registered: Nov-04
If your CD player has RCA preout then you're fine. Check your owner's manual for it. It will tell you, if not contact Panasonic's tech support.
As for amps, depending on your budget, you can look at Zapco, Arc Audio, Xtant, Orion, PPI, JL and JBL.
Look for 4 channel amp with 75w rms to 125w rms. On eBay, search for PPI or Precision Power. You will see lot of amps. Take a look at PC or PCX series. They are reasonably priced. If your car already has the power wires done, then you won't need power wire kit. If not, Walmart has some cheap ones on sale.
Xtant also has some 4 channel amp on sale. X604 is the model if you're interested.
